USFS OHV Route Designations

The U.S. Forest Service is in final stages of implementing its Travel Management Rule. The 2005 rule requires all forests to designate and map OHV routes and when completed, no OHV use will be allowed except on these designated routes. It is important that OHV riders continue to stay involved in this process. ARRA will continue to provide you with as much advance information about the final forest designations as possible.
